Hotel Manager
A Hotel Manager oversees daily hotel operations, supervising departments, ensuring compliance, handling budgets, and prioritising customer service.
Hotel Porter
A Hotel Porter assists guests by carrying bags, delivering items, arranging services, and providing information on local attractions while ensuring excellent customer service.
Motel Manager
A Motel Manager oversees daily operations, ensuring guest satisfaction, managing finances and staff, and addressing compliance and issues effectively.
Hotel Receptionist
A Hotel Receptionist manages front desk operations, greeting guests, handling check-ins and reservations, and providing local information and services.
Concierge
A Concierge assists guests at hotels by managing services, making reservations, and providing local recommendations while ensuring excellent customer service.
Front Office Supervisor
A Front Office Supervisor manages reception operations at hotels, ensuring effective guest service, check-ins, and team leadership.
Maintenance Manager
A Maintenance Manager handles repairs, grounds upkeep, and organises trades at holiday parks, ensuring safety, teamwork, and task prioritisation.
Housekeeping Manager
A Housekeeping Manager oversees daily housekeeping operations at a holiday park, ensuring guest satisfaction and staff training.
